An American prop maker’s efforts to make a prosthetic hand for a South African carpenter has since grown into the Robohand project, which 3D prints affordable robotic hands for those who can’t spend thousands on a more traditional prosthetic. Robohand announced today on its Facebook page that it is now branching into prosthetic legs. The current prototype combines 3D printed joints with metal rods, which are more suited to weight support.
